buffe

or buff

[ buhf ]

noun

, Armor.
  1. plate armor for the lower part of the face and the throat, used with a burgonet.


Discover More

Word History and Origins

Origin of buffe1

1590–1600; < Middle French < Italian buffa, probably special use of buffa puff of breath, hard breath; buffoon
